Meshkov will serve the match between Rostov and CSKA in the seventh round of the RPL, Fakel and Spartak will be judged by Lyubimov

Referee Vitaly Meshkov will officiate the match of the seventh round of the WORLD RPL between Rostov and CSKA Moscow, the press service of the RFU reports.

The meeting will take place in Rostov-on-Don on 28 August. Meshkov’s assistants will be Igor Demeshko and Alexander Bogdanov. Ivan Sidenkov will work for VAR, Egor Bolkhovitin for AVAR.

Artem Lyubimov will be the chief referee of the Fakel-Spartak match, Dmitry Zhvakin and Roman Milyuchenko will be the assistants, Sergei Ivanov at VAR.

Referees for the remaining matches of the seventh round of the Russian Championship:

August 26 (Friday)

Sochi – Khimki: referee – Vasily Kazartsev, assistants – Alexander Kudryavtsev, Nail Seyfetdinov, VAR – Sergey Ivanov;

August 27 (Saturday)

Pari NN – Dynamo: referee – Yan Bobrovsky, assistants – Kirill Bolshakov, Dmitry Ermakov, VAR – Evgeny Turbin;

“Akhmat” – “Wings of the Soviets”: referee – Anton Frolov, assistants – Ilya Eleferenko, Anton Kobzev, VAR – Alexei Sukhoi;

August 28 (Sunday)

Ural – Zenit: referee – Pavel Shadykhanov, assistants – Valentin Murashov, Andrey Bolotenkov, VAR – Artem Chistyakov.

Lokomotiv – Orenburg: referee – Kirill Levnikov, assistants – Roman Usachev, Andrey Vereteshkin, VAR – Pavel Kukuyan;

Torpedo – Krasnodar: referee – Evgeny Kukulyak, assistants – Maxim Kovalev, Andrey Obrazko, VAR – Evgeny Turbin.

    Dynamo planned to fire Shovkovsky in the summer. Why did you wait four months?

    Former coach of Dynamo Kiev Alexander Showkovsky He should have been sacked in August after a poor performance in the Champions League qualifiers.

    The blue-whites, who lost twice to Cypriot Paphos in the 3rd round of the European Cup (0:1 and 0:2), were relegated to the Europa League and then promoted to the Conference League.

    “I know that Dinamo management believes that a change of coach could and should be made in the summer, after they lost to Paphos in the Champions League qualifiers.

    Then an opportunity arose. But the necessary candidate was not available,” the source said.

    Due to the lack of alternatives, the president of the Kiev club decided to leave Shovkovsky as head coach, but in November the Ukrainian specialist was nevertheless fired and left Dynamo.

    Secrets of the Real Madrid dressing room: Kroos told how he got along with Vinicius

    Former Real Madrid midfielder Toni Kroos He talked about his interaction with Brazilian striker Vinicius Junior and other representatives of Brazil within the scope of the “royal club”.

    “The Brazilians aroused my sympathy even as a child. While playing for Real Madrid, I developed excellent relationships with Vinicius, Casemiro and Militao.

    It is very easy to find a common language with these guys: they know how to enjoy life, and their mentality is significantly different from that of the Germans.

    Casemiro and Vinicius and I understood each other perfectly on the field and developed a unique football bond with Vini.

    We communicated warmly in daily life. I believe that if there is no contact between players off the field, it is extremely difficult to achieve harmony in the game.

    I used Vini’s high-speed bursts effectively and he masterfully directed my passes,” AS Kroos reports.

    Let’s remember that Kroos defended the jersey of Real Madrid from 2014 to 2024. During this decade the German midfielder won the Champions League five times.
